清洁

点云运算符对话框 - 清洁运算符

清理操作使用点到零件CAD模型的距离来消除离群值。如果点的距离大于最大距离的值,则PC-DMIS会将点视为离群值,不属于该零件。要使用此运算,至少必须创建一个粗略的坐标系(请参见“创建点云/CAD 坐标系”)。

要将清除运算应用至点云,可单击点云工具栏上的清除点云 (),或选择运算 | 点云 | 清除。这会立即清除点云。

选取插入 | 点云 | 运算符,以打开点云运算符对话框。从运算符列表中选择清除

清除运算符的对话框包含以下选项:

最大距离 - 该值是一个点到CAD模型的最大且不被视为离群值的距离。

最大角度复选框和值 - 选中该复选框以启用此功能。启用此功能后,可以输入角度值。软件将返回其估计法线在CAD法线指定角度内的相关点。当您选择与CAD面相关的数据时,此有用的工具可以清洁“清洁器”。

默认情况下,PC-DMIS禁用最大角度设置,因此它不会影响现有的测量例程。

下面的示例显示清除最大角度复选框,然后对其进行标记的结果。

示例 1 - 禁用最大角度选项的清洁运算符

示例 2 - 启用最大角度选项的同一清洁运算符

第二个示例的“编辑”窗口代码如下所示:

COPCLEAN1 =COP/OPER,CLEAN,MAX DISTANCE-2,APPLY MAX ANGLE=YES,MAX ANGLE=20,SIZE=23383,REF=COP1,,

CAD控件 - 如果选中选择复选框,则可以在“图形显示”窗口中单击特定CAD表面以应用“清理”操作。软件以红色突出显示所选曲面。该操作会影响点云中选定曲面上的每个点。PC-DMIS丢弃距离所有选定曲面的距离大于指定最大距离的任何点。例如,假设选择一个曲面并输入值 10。这意味着软件清除COP中距离所选曲面10个或更多单位的任何点。COP中在所选表面的10个单位内的任何点仍然存在。

选中选择复选框后,CAD偏移复选框变为可用。选中CAD偏移复选框以启用CAD偏移输入框。输入 PC-DMIS 用于从 CAD 边缘“收缩”的值。这允许您隔离相对于特定 CAD 面的点,并忽略此固定偏移距离内沿边缘的点。

使用带有最大距离和 CAD 偏移选项的清除运算符的示例

A - 在“图形显示”窗口中选择的 CAD 曲面

B - 应用最大距离为 1mm 的清除操作

C - 最大距离为1mm,最大角度为20度的清除操作

D - 最大距离为1mm,最大角度为20度,CAD偏移为1mm的清除操作

CAD 偏移值必须大于或等于最大距离值。如果 CAD 偏移值小于最大距离值,PC-DMIS 将显示以下消息:

单击确定后,PC-DMIS 会将 CAD 偏移值重置为当前的最大距离值。

使用“清除”操作和 CAD 偏移选项时,还可以选择多个 CAD 曲面。如果 CAD 曲面彼此相切,则软件通常将偏移应用于外部边界。但是,如果曲面不相切,或者 CAD 模型中存在不连续,则可以单独偏移所选曲面。

清除运算符应用于具有 1mm CAD 偏移的多个相切 CAD 曲面的示例

使用COPCLEAN功能,如果选择了大量CAD面,并在点云运算符对话框的CAD控件区域中标记了选择选项并输入了CAD偏移值,则PC-DMIS将显示以下消息:

此消息表明,如果单击确定以使用当前设置执行CAD偏移操作,则由于您选择了大量CAD面,PC-DMIS将需要很长时间才能处理。

选中不再询问复选框以防止再次出现该消息。

单击确定继续操作,或单击取消,软件将不执行该操作。

完成对话框的更新后,单击创建COP/OPER,CLEAN 命令插入“编辑”窗口。

例如:

COPCLEAN4=COP/OPER,CLEAN,MAX DISTANCE=0.0399,SIZE=50023

参考,点云1,,

相关主题:

关于在编辑窗口中添加或更新坐标系的注意事项